UTZ, MEDIUM CHUNKY SALSA
Summary
This salsa contains beneficial ingredients like tomato puree, diced tomatoes, and green bell peppers, which contribute vitamins and antioxidants. However, it is classified as ultra-processed due to the inclusion of sugar and natural flavors, which are less desirable. The presence of citric acid as an additive is common, but the overall processing level limits its healthiness despite the good nutritional profile.

Tomato pureeGood
Tomato puree is a concentrated form of tomatoes, providing a rich source of vitamins and antioxidants. It is minimally processed, retaining most of the nutritional benefits of fresh tomatoes. The presence of citric acid as a preservative is common and generally considered safe.
Benefits
Rich in lycopene, an antioxidant that may reduce the risk of certain diseases. Provides vitamins A and C, supporting immune function and skin health.
Diced tomatoesGood
Diced tomatoes are a whole food ingredient that provides essential nutrients and fiber. They are minimally processed, maintaining the natural benefits of fresh tomatoes. This ingredient is a staple in many healthy diets due to its nutrient density.
Benefits
High in vitamins C and K, and a good source of potassium and folate. Contains antioxidants that support heart health and reduce inflammation.
Green bell peppersGood
Green bell peppers are a nutrient-rich vegetable that adds flavor and vitamins to the salsa. They are low in calories and provide a good source of vitamins A and C. Their inclusion in the salsa enhances its nutritional profile.
Benefits
Rich in antioxidants and vitamins, supporting immune health and reducing oxidative stress.
Jalapeno peppersNeutral
Jalapeno peppers add spice and flavor to the salsa without significant nutritional impact. They are used in small quantities, primarily for taste. While they contain some vitamins and capsaicin, their contribution to overall nutrition is minimal.
Risks
May cause digestive discomfort in sensitive individuals.
Benefits
Contains capsaicin, which may have metabolism-boosting properties.
Dried onionNeutral
Dried onion is used for flavoring and provides some nutrients found in fresh onions. The drying process reduces water content but retains most of the flavor compounds. It is a common ingredient in processed foods for its convenience and long shelf life.
Benefits
Adds flavor and some antioxidants, though in reduced amounts compared to fresh onions.
VinegarNeutral
Vinegar is used as a preservative and flavor enhancer in the salsa. It is a natural product derived from fermentation, providing acidity that helps preserve the product. Its health impact is minimal in the quantities used in salsa.
Benefits
May aid in digestion and has antimicrobial properties.
SaltNeutral
Salt is used to enhance flavor and preserve the salsa. While it is essential for bodily functions, excessive consumption can lead to health issues. The amount in salsa should be moderate to avoid negative health impacts.
Risks
Excessive salt intake can contribute to high blood pressure and cardiovascular issues.
Benefits
Essential for maintaining fluid balance and nerve function.
SugarBad
Sugar is added to balance the acidity and enhance flavor, but it provides no nutritional benefits. It is a refined carbohydrate that can contribute to various health issues when consumed in excess. Its presence in salsa is unnecessary from a nutritional standpoint.
Risks
Excessive sugar intake can lead to obesity, diabetes, and dental issues.
Dried garlicNeutral
Dried garlic is used for flavor and provides some of the health benefits associated with fresh garlic. The drying process reduces water content but retains most of the beneficial compounds. It is a common ingredient in processed foods for its convenience.
Benefits
Contains allicin, which may have antimicrobial and heart health benefits.
Natural flavorBad
Natural flavor is a catch-all term for flavoring agents derived from natural sources but processed to enhance flavor. It lacks transparency, making it difficult to assess its health impact. The use of natural flavors is often criticized for masking the quality of the base ingredients.
Risks
Potential for undisclosed allergens and additives.
SpiceNeutral
Spice is a generic term for various flavoring agents used to enhance taste. The specific spices are not disclosed, making it difficult to assess their individual health impacts. Generally, spices can add beneficial antioxidants and flavor without significant calories.
Risks
Potential for undisclosed allergens.
Benefits
May provide antioxidants and enhance flavor without adding calories.
